Elon Musk Is Keynote Speaker At 1st Teslive Conference

I know some people like to rail on the “Tesla fanboys.” Well, Tesla certainly does have a good number of enthusiastic fanboys (and fangirls). Apparently, some of them have gotten together and planned a Tesla-focused conference, Teslive. And, news is, Elon Musk himself will be the keynote speaker.

The first (annual?) Teslive conference will be July 12 and 13 at the Crowne Plaza San Jose-Silicon Valley, which is just about 10 miles from Tesla’s Fremont factory.

Entrance to the event will go for $200 (to pay organizers to cover the conference expenses). More discussion of speakers and topics can be found here — some not so serious.
